Day 5: Waterford Crystal and the Medieval City


Longueville House
Co. Cork

Depart Dunlavin today and drive to Kilkenny City, Ireland’s best example of a medieval city, which still has a lot of 13th and 14th century features. Visit the dominating sight of Kilkenny Castle. Situated on the River Nore, this intimidating castle dates back to 1192, and carries with it a great deal of interesting history.
Drive into Co. Waterford today and visit the Waterford Crystal factory where you can enjoy a tour around the factory and see the intricate processes that go into the production of this etiquette crystal. Drive to Co. Tipperary and visit Cahir Castle, one of Ireland’s largest medieval fortresses, dating back as far as the 8th century. Continue to Mallow, Co. Cork and Longueville House for a 2-night stay. This Georgian Heritage House is located on the Blackwater River providing access to 5 km of private fly-fishing, which also provides fresh produce for the renowned Presidents’ Restaurant. Perhaps dine in the hotel this evening.

Overnight: Longueville House, Mallow, Co. Cork


Day 6: Midleton Whiskey and The Gift of the Gab


Blarney Castle

Spend today exploring Co. Cork. Begin by visiting Blarney Castle, where a kiss of the Blarney Stone is said to impart eloquence. Perhaps do some shopping at the Blarney Woolen Mills, where you will find everything from clothing to crystal, all Irish-made. Continue to Midleton and the Old Midleton Whiskey Distillery, where you can enjoy a tour round this historic distillery followed by a sample or two! Continue to Cobh where you can see Cobh: The Queenstown Story, dedicated to the millions of people who emigrated between 1842 and 1950. You will also find an exhibit dedicated to the Titanic, which made its last stop in Cobh before making its fateful trip. Depart Cobh and return to Longueville House.

Overnight: Longueville House, Mallow, Co. Cork
